Diagnosis of neonatal enterovirus infection by polymerase chain reaction. 1995

M J Abzug, and M Loeffelholz, and H A Rotbart
Department of Pediatrics (Infectious Diseases), University of Colorado School of Medicine, Denver.

A 5-hour colorimetric polymerase chain reaction (PCR) assay was more sensitive than viral culture in identifying viral infection in initial serum (13/16 vs 5/16; p = 0.008) and urine (10/16 vs 5/16; p = 0.2) specimens from 16 enterovirus-infected newborn infants, and remained more sensitive throughout their illnesses. Combined sensitivity of serum and urine PCR was 14 of 16 (88%). Results of all acute-phase PCR assays of serum and urine from four neonates with cultures negative for enterovirus were also negative. PCR assay of serum and urine facilitates rapid, accurate diagnosis of neonatal enterovirus infections.

D016133 Polymerase Chain Reaction In vitro method for producing large amounts of specific DNA or RNA fragments of defined length and sequence from small amounts of short oligonucleotide flanking sequences (primers). The essential steps include thermal denaturation of the double-stranded target molecules, annealing of the primers to their complementary sequences, and extension of the annealed primers by enzymatic synthesis with DNA polymerase. The reaction is efficient, specific, and extremely sensitive. Uses for the reaction include disease diagnosis, detection of difficult-to-isolate pathogens, mutation analysis, genetic testing, DNA sequencing, and analyzing evolutionary relationships.
